Meaning of vigorous
vigorous (s)
characterized by forceful and energetic action or activity
strong and active physically or mentally
vigorous (a.)
Possessing vigor; full of physical or mental strength or active force; strong; lusty; robust; as, a vigorous youth; a vigorous plant.
Exhibiting strength, either of body or mind; powerful; strong; forcible; energetic; as, vigorous exertions; a vigorous prosecution of a war.
